An 18-year-old man shot and killed by an Ogden police officer Tuesday after brandishing a weapon was armed with a BB gun.  Armed robbery suspect Anthony Ray Borden-Cortez led detectives on a chase in a stolen S-U-V, crashing into 2 civilian cars and a police car before coming to a stop.  As officers approached, Borden-Cortez raised a BB gun which they say looked like a rifle, and one of the officers shot him.  They gave him medical help at the scene, but he died later at McKay-Dee Hospital.
